Transaction 53aa79f006fa2d02630997e188903bdd8954c6448ccb3c17c07945019bdde707
4 Input
2 Outputs
- 53aa79f006fa2d02630997e188903bdd8954c6448ccb3c17c07945019bdde707:0
- 53aa79f006fa2d02630997e188903bdd8954c6448ccb3c17c07945019bdde707:1
value 10596000
address 3HWjftCtbUb9q4pJfoG8TFugojLRMCz5Mb
value 1223218
address 1DZ3VsBznPnhL5WRNp3DVtGQgmfq8xA1Rz